We are seeking an experienced and proactive compliance professional to join the Legal & Compliance team as an Associate Director supporting the Investment Banking Division (IBD). This role is pivotal in ensuring regulatory compliance across corporate finance, M&A, and capital markets transactions, while managing reputational and regulatory risks.
Key Responsibilities:
Transaction Compliance Oversight:
- Provide compliance advisory support on IPOs, M&A, and other corporate finance transactions.
- Review due diligence procedures, deal documentation, and marketing materials to ensure regulatory compliance.
- Monitor and assess conflicts of interest and manage wall-crossing protocols in coordination with the Control Room.
Regulatory Advisory & Monitoring:
- Interpret and apply relevant regulations (e.g., SFC, HKEX, global standards) to IBD activities.
- Liaise with regulators and internal stakeholders on compliance matters and regulatory inquiries.
- Conduct periodic reviews and surveillance of IBD activities to identify potential compliance risks.
Policy Development & Training:
- Develop and update internal compliance policies and procedures tailored to IBD operations.
- Deliver training sessions to bankers and deal teams on compliance best practices and regulatory updates.
- Promote a strong compliance culture across the division.
Audit & Reporting:
- Support internal and external audits, regulatory inspections, and compliance testing.
- Prepare regular compliance reports and risk assessments for senior management.
